Job Description
Business Development Manager growing Japan partnerships for Headout, a global travel experience marketplace. Launching experiences, managing strategic accounts, and driving bookings through cross-functional collaboration.
Responsibilities:
- Own the end-to-end growth of the Japan travel market
- Identify new opportunities through customer and market research
- Launch new experiences and cities
- Build deep partnerships with Japan's attraction and experience providers
- Bring new partners onto the platform and grow them after launch
- Build trusted, long-term strategic partnerships
- Work with Growth, Marketing, Product, and Operations teams to improve visibility and commercial performance
- Identify market opportunities, analyze performance, and translate insights into action
- Manage partnerships, pipelines, and commercial performance using CRM tools and data
- Collaborate with global colleagues across offices, cultures, and time zones
- Represent Headout in Japan
- Travel occasionally within Japan and internationally
Requirements:
- Full professional fluency in both Japanese and English
- 4–6 years of experience in business development, partnerships, account management, or commercial roles
- Industry exposure ideally within travel, marketplaces, SaaS, or consumer technology
- Demonstrated ability to build trusted, long-term client relationships and grow strategic partnerships
- Strong commercial acumen; ability to identify market opportunities, analyze performance, and translate insights into action
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ills; experience working cross-functionally and influencing diverse teams
- Comfortable working in a fast-moving, entrepreneurial environment with high ownership and autonomy
- Global mindset and enthusiasm for collaborating across cultures and time zones
- Experience using CRM tools and data to manage pipelines, partnerships, and commercial performance
- Based in Tokyo with flexibility for occasional domestic and international travel
